Satisfaction with public transport holds steady

While passengers' satisfaction levels with public transport held steady in 2023 compared with the previous year, fewer were content with bus waiting times, according to an annual survey by the Public Transport Council (PTC).

Some 93 per cent of respondents said they were satisfied with public transport in Singapore, similar to the close to 93 per cent figure in 2022. But this is still much lower than the 99.4 per cent in 2019.

There was a 4 percentage point drop in bus passengers' satisfaction with waiting times, from 80 per cent in 2022 to 76 per cent in 2023.

Noting the decline, the Land Transport Authority (LTA) said manpower challenges have impacted the ability of public transport operators to tackle operational emergencies, such as traffic delays, bad weather or staffing shortages due to medical leave.

It added that the public transport operators have been increasing their local recruitment efforts to attract more bus captains, but there are still vacancies and meeting full staffing requirements remains a challenge in the tight labour market.

The authority said the existing pool of bus captains is working hard to meet new needs, by doing additional trips to improve the frequency of existing services based on passenger demand and being redeployed to bus services serving newer estates.
